I recently ordered this "14Pcs Copper Nails Kit to Killing Trees,includes 12PCS 3.5 Inch Pure Copper Nails Bulk,Stump Removal Spikes Hardware Nails for Trees, Stumps,Landscaping, and Hobbies" to try and address the removal of a tree stump in front of my house. So far, well, I did the steps to take care of the stump. Now we wait.It's been a month since driving the copper nails into the stump. No new growth has sprung up since then, but the stump is still fully intact. Based on everything I've been able to read on the topic, it may take another 5-6 months (or more) to see actual results. In the meantime, I will work under the assumption that this is a "long con" (me pulling one over on nature) and we'll just have to see.The product listing is somewhat misleading and should probably be reworded for clarity/accuracy. This package does not include 14 copper nails. It's 12 copper nails, a drill bit, and a regular nail. 14 pieces. Not 14 copper nails. It is stated very explicitly in the "About this item" section, but is misleading in the item name: "14Pcs Copper Nails Kit" definitely sounds like 14 copper nails.

Disappointed and the stump is still here.
This product did not work on my maple stump. It looks like the nails were coated, not solid and they bent easily. Not thrilled about this product. On the other hand, a biology friend recommended using liquid plumber into drilled holes and the stump is now turning white with the small green shoots dying.
